關(guān)于Intellij idea 報錯:Error : java 不支持發(fā)行版本5的問題
推薦解決方式:http://www.dbjr.com.cn/article/205959.htm
如按上述方式解決了問題,下文可以忽略。
在Intellij idea中新建了一個Maven項目,運(yùn)行時報錯如下:Error : java 不支持發(fā)行版本5
本地運(yùn)行用的是JDK9,測試Java的Stream操作,報錯應(yīng)該是項目編譯配置使用的Java版本不對,需要檢查一下項目及環(huán)境使用的Java編譯版本配置。
《1》在Intellij中點擊“File” -->“Project Structure”,看一下“Project”和“Module”欄目中Java版本是否與本地一致:
如果不一致,改成本地使用的Java版本。
《2》點擊“Settings”-->“Bulid, Execution,Deployment”-->“Java Compiler”,Target bytecode version設(shè)為本地Java版本。(可以在Default Settings中把Project bytecode version 一勞永逸地配置成本地Java版本)
Default Settings:
以上兩步都配置好之后,重新運(yùn)行應(yīng)該就不會報上述錯誤了。
一勞永逸的改法:
感謝評論區(qū)另一位博友 Fumoon 提供的方案:http://www.dbjr.com.cn/article/205959.htm
到此這篇關(guān)于關(guān)于Intellij idea 報錯:Error : java 不支持發(fā)行版本5的問題的文章就介紹到這了,更多相關(guān)idea 報錯java 不支持發(fā)行版本內(nèi)容請搜索腳本之家以前的文章或繼續(xù)瀏覽下面的相關(guān)文章希望大家以后多多支持腳本之家!
相關(guān)文章
SpringBoot如何返回Json數(shù)據(jù)格式
這篇文章主要介紹了SpringBoot如何返回Json數(shù)據(jù)格式問題,具有很好的參考價值,希望對大家有所幫助。如有錯誤或未考慮完全的地方,望不吝賜教2023-03-03spring AOP定義AfterThrowing增加處理實例分析
這篇文章主要介紹了spring AOP定義AfterThrowing增加處理,結(jié)合實例形式分析了spring面向切面AOP定義AfterThrowing相關(guān)實現(xiàn)步驟與操作技巧,需要的朋友可以參考下2020-01-01java httpclient設(shè)置超時時間和代理的方法
這篇文章主要介紹了java httpclient設(shè)置超時時間和代理的方法,文中通過示例代碼介紹的非常詳細(xì),對大家的學(xué)習(xí)或者工作具有一定的參考學(xué)習(xí)價值,需要的朋友們下面隨著小編來一起學(xué)習(xí)學(xué)習(xí)吧2020-02-02@AutoConfigurationPackage與@ComponentScan注解區(qū)別
這篇文章主要介紹了@AutoConfigurationPackage與@ComponentScan注解區(qū)別,有需要的朋友可以借鑒參考下,希望能夠有所幫助,祝大家多多進(jìn)步,早日升職加薪2023-06-06Spring + Spring Boot + MyBatis + MongoDB的整合教程
這篇文章主要給大家介紹了關(guān)于Spring + Spring Boot + MyBatis + MongoDB的整合教程,文中通過圖文以及示例代碼介紹的非常詳細(xì),對大家的學(xué)習(xí)或者工作具有一定的參考學(xué)習(xí)價值,需要的朋友們下面來一起看看吧。2017-12-12